Abstract Background: Antiseptic skin preparations containing chlorhexidine gluconate and povidone iodine are routinely used to reduce the risk of surgical site infection (SSI). This study assesses the efficacy of two alcohol-based solutions, 2% chlorhexidine-alcohol and 10% povidone iodine-alcohol, on the incidence of cardiac SSI.
Methods: A total of 738 consecutive patients undergoing cardiac surgery had skin preparation with 2% chlorhexidine gluconate in 70% isopropanol (ChloraPrep, BD Ltd, UK) were propensity matched to 738 patients with skin prepared with 10% povidone-iodine in 30% industrial methylated spirit (Videne Alcoholic Tincture, Ecolab Ltd, UK). Continuous, prospective SSI surveillance data were collected for all these patients. A retrospective analysis of prospectively collected perioperative data was performed.
Results: The overall rate of SSI was similar in the chlorhexidine-alcohol and povidone-iodine-alcohol groups (3.3% versus 3.8%;
Conclusion: Our analysis confirms that alcohol-based skin preparation in cardiac surgery with povidone-iodine reduces the incidence of organ-space infections with no significant superiority in preventing incisional SSI compared with chlorhexidine-alcohol.
